Background technology
Drip irrigation is to have the water of certain pressure, after filter plant filters, then through pipe network and irrigate band or water dropper slowly and equably splash into plant root with the form of water droplet near a kind of irrigation method of soil.The filter plant of prior art generally comprises double-filtration, first adopts the larger silt of centrifugal filtration principle filtering, and then passes through strainer filtering.For fertilizer also being added in the process of drip irrigation, realize fertigation synchronization job, on filter plant, be also equipped with fertilizer apparatus.Because drip irrigation technique is just promoted this year in relatively large area, the irrigation filtering fertilizer applicator design that simultaneously possesses filtration and fertilizing functions is also not bery ripe, also exists complex structure, and filter effect is bad, fluctuation of service, the shortcomings such as fault rate height.

The utility model compared to the prior art its advantage is:
The utility model mainly consists of a centrifugal filter, two well strainers and a fertilizer spreading tank, and master-plan is simple and compact for structure, stable, and failure rate is low has centrifugal filtration and net formula and filters double-filtration function and fertilizing functions.The water inlet of fertilizer spreading tank and delivery port are communicated with water inlet pipe and inlet triplet for water respectively, at butterfly valve, have under adjustable metering function, between water inlet pipe and inlet triplet for water, mineralization pressure is poor, in fertilizer spreading tank, form current and the fertilizer of dissolving is constantly filtered and sent in drip irrigation networking afterwards by well strainer, realizing fertigation synchronization job.
